The song "If I Had a Hammer" is significant in relation to social movements and activism because it conveys a message of unity, empowerment, and the power of collective action. It has been used as an anthem for various social justice movements, highlighting the importance of standing together to create positive change in society.

In relation to metals what is the meaning of malleable?

It is that property in which a metal can be extended or shaped by beating with a hammer or by the pressure of rollers. Metals become more malleable when heated.

What is the significance of the hammer-on notation in guitar tablature?

The hammer-on notation in guitar tablature indicates that a note is played by quickly pressing a finger onto a fret without picking the string again. This technique allows for smoother and faster transitions between notes, adding dynamics and fluidity to the music.


Where did the hammer and sickle come from?

The hammer and sickle symbol originated during the Russian Revolution of 1917, representing the alliance between industrial workers and agrarian peasants. The hammer symbolizes industrial labor, while the sickle represents agricultural labor. It was adopted by the Soviet Union as a representation of communism and socialism, signifying the unity of the working class. The emblem became widely recognized as a symbol of leftist movements around the world.
